The idea
We want to offer a welcoming space for local people to come together and enjoy films including the latest independent and mainstream films, archive and local interest films, films by local filmmakers, shorts and much more - enhanced by talks and related activities for everyone to get involved in.
A Community Cinema would enhance Hadleigh Old Fire Station, already a thriving community hub in the centre of Hadleigh, Essex. The Appliance Hall where the fire engines used to be is now a vibrant multi-use space. A big screen was installed in 2013 and there’s seating for around 100 people. With parking and disabled access it’s an ideal venue.
Hadleigh Old Fire Station has hosted Pop-up Cinema events since it was converted in 2011 and we’ve relied on borrowing a basic projector, dvd player and speakers or using donated home hi-fi speakers and amplifier. They’ve served us well despite the odd technical hitch! We’d now like to buy our own equipment for a better cinema experience.

Why it's a great idea
We believe that film is one of the world’s most accessible art forms and going to the cinema, one of society's great shared experiences. Bringing that experience closer to home, making it more 'social', we aim to connect more of the community and make Hadleigh an even better place to live and work.
Our aim is to benefit the whole community by being friendly and accessible to everyone by offering 'relaxed' screenings for members of our community for whom getting to the cinema can be a bit more challenging.
We want to share our great idea with the wider community too. With a portable screen we can set up the cinema for clubs, charities and community groups throughout Castle Point and help them make the most of a film screening, organising everything needed for a successful event.
